The idea that layers of sediment are always deposited horizontally is called_____.

Biology
2 answers:
chubhunter [2.5K]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

original horizontality

Explanation:

The Principle of Original Horizontality states that layers of sediment are at first deposited horizontally below the movement of gravity. It is a relative relationship technique. The precept is critical to the evaluation of folded and tilted strata.
